Spokane and Seattle reportedly getting closer

If you watched the basketball game on TV, you might have heard one of the broadcasters say -- twice by my count -- that the Gonzaga campus is 230 miles from Seattle.

That's off by about 50 miles, of course.

"I didn't know GU was in Ritzville," said a friend.

But what if the play-by-play guy knows something the rest of us don't? Maybe we are  experiencing tectonic shifts that only basketball announcers know about.

And just think. If Spokane and Seattle get 50 miles closer together each time GU has a tournament game and the Zags go all the way, the campus will be west of Seattle by the time it's all over.

More likely though, the guy on TV just didn't know what in the hell he was talking about.
